A Word About Participating in The Sacrament of The Lords Supper The Lords Supper is a special family meal that Christ gave to His Bride, the Church. For Christians, this meal is a time to receive these signs and seals of the New Covenant which Christ has established with them. Believers come to this Table to meet with their Lord and Saviour by faith, to be renewed by Him and strengthened in their callings and mission as they eat the bread and drink the wine. Therefore, all baptized Christians who trust in Christ alone as their Lord and Saviour, who are connected to a church that proclaims His Gospel, and who are at peace with their fellow believers, are invited to come to the Table. If you are not yet a Christian, or if for whatever reason you are not prepared to share in this meal, we would encourage you to spend this time in prayer (perhaps using one of the prayers listed below). Consider the invitation of Jesus, I am the bread of life; whoever comes to me shall not hunger, and whoever believes in me shall never thirstfor my Fathers will is that everyone who looks to the Son and believes in Him shall have eternal life, and I will raise him up at the last day (John 6:35, 40). We would ask that children who have not yet professed belief in the Lord Jesus also refrain from partaking until doing so. The pastor would be delighted to speak to families about what it means to participate in the Lords Supper. The Words of Institution

The language of debt/debtor is not to be understood primarily in a financial sense but in the moral/ theological sense of our indebtedness due to our sins against God and others, or the sins others may have committed against us.
